HF Transceiver TM3
Transmit: 1.5–10 MHz
- RF output power up to 25 W with a 14 V supply.
- The TM3 features a fast-heating RF power valve, eliminating valve heater load during receive mode.
Receive: 1.5–16 MHz, plus the broadcast band.
- Both transmit and receive frequencies are set using crystal-locked plug-in units.
Transistor complement:
1 AUY1 5 AF116N 1 AC125N 4 ASZ15 1 ASZ16
